2KO Africa runs accredited computer courses in various African territories, and also supplies authorised online computer training from the comfort
of home or work.
Open a World of Possibilities with Django for Web
Create a website from scratch using Django
Learn Django from beginner through to fully functional levels
Build authentication systems, map integration, web services and
Test and de-bug your site
Create web applications to solve a multitude of problems and
Django is the framework used by some of the biggest websites in
the world including Instagram, Pinterest, The Washington Times,
Mozilla, and the Public Broadcasting Service.
Django API, Django E-commerce, and More
This expansive course will take you from beginner level right up to
having a thorough working knowledge of Django. Throughout the 52
lectures and 6.5 hours of content, you'll create your own website
from scratch using Django and featuring an authentication system,
E-Commerce with PayPal and Stripe, Geolocation and map integration
and web services. In every section, you'll take a quiz as well
putting your new knowledge to practice so that your skills stay with
you when you're done.
You'll start by getting to grips with the absolute basics of what
Django can do. These sections are slower and more thorough than
others so that you gain a solid foundation. After that, you'll begin
to build your site, adding a new element with each section of the
course. By the end of the course, you'll have fleshed out a fully
functional web storefront that's capable of taking orders,
processing payments and receiving and displaying input from the
user. You'll be surprised at how rapidly you can build complex
functionality – that's the true beauty of Django!
This course was created with intermediate Python users in mind, who
want to move their expertise onto the web. If you're a beginner
developer, you may find this course a little too far beyond your
grasp unless you already have experience with another language, or
have a working knowledge of Python and programming concepts.
creates web applications, specifically software normally backed
by a database that includes some kind of interactivity and
operates through a browser. It eases the creation of complex
database-driven websites with its framework.
is one of the most widely used, general purpose programming
languages in the world. It emphasises simplicity and
readability, and has almost endless uses in all areas from GUI
programing to web programming and everything in between.
PyCharm is a smart code editor that supports Python and a number
Integrated Development Environment that provides code analysis,
graphical debugging, intergrated unit testing, and supports web
development with Django.
is a free and open source version control system, designed to
handle both small and large projects with speed and data
integrity. It will record changes you make as you build your
website so that if you need to recall and earlier version, you
can do so easily.
Certificate Exam: The exam is free of charge to
students who paid for the course bundle through Stone River
eLearning or one of its affiliates or resellers.
This exam is to certify your knowledge of all course material
covered in the 'Become A Professional Python Programmer' course
bundle. Please note, the exam is cumulative and covers all the
courses listed below:
programming for beginners
visualization with python and matplotlib
with python and pandas
Django From Scratch
development - Create a flappy bird clone